Files
ui/docs/app/components/content/examples/collapsible/CollapsibleIconExample.vue
2024-08-06 11:22:01 +02:00

18 lines
417 B
Vue

<template>
<UCollapsible class="w-48">
<UButton
class="group"
label="Open"
color="gray"
variant="subtle"
trailing-icon="i-heroicons-chevron-down-20-solid"
:ui="{ trailingIcon: 'group-data-[state=open]:rotate-180 transition-transform duration-200' }"
block
/>
<template #content>
<Placeholder class="h-48" />
</template>
</UCollapsible>
</template>